<p>It was perfect that yesterday&#8217;s <a href="http://www2.parl.gc.ca/CommitteeBusiness/CommitteeHome.aspx?Cmte=ENVI&amp;Language=E&amp;Mode=1&amp;Parl=40&amp;Ses=3" target="_blank">Committee on Environment and Sustainable Development</a> (ENVI) meeting fell on April Fool&#8217;s Day: It was a joke.</p>
<p>The Clerk thanks everyone for staying so late on a beautiful day at the start of the long weekend (It was 3:30, which is really pressing it in Government-time)</p>
<p>The order of the day is a review of the Draft Federal Sustainable Development Strategy. Basically, the Government drafted</p>

<p>a strategy to deal with environmental issues and called in the Commissioner of the Environment and Sustainable Development (from the Office of the Auditor General of Canada) and two others that barely spoke, to give their initial impressions. Since the Commissioner only received the document two weeks ago, he speaks vaguely about how the document seemed to meet &#8220;targets&#8221; be more &#8220;transparent&#8221; and uses a &#8220;singular approach&#8221; rather than a &#8220;stovepipe.&#8221; He says he isn&#8217;t able to say anything specific until his final review is completed in late-July. One Liberal MP aptly asks, &#8220;Why are we having a review of a review that has yet to take place? I&#8217;m  surprised with all the  pressing environmental issues we have time for a pre-meeting.&#8221; Shazzam. Half of the MP&#8217;s skip their allotted question-asking minutes so they can go home and get to the more important fluff: chasing the Easter bunny&#8217;s tail.</p>
<p>The award for most Hillarious person once again goes to the Clerk (different from the last one), who embraces the ridiculous mature of the meeting.</p>

<p>He channels the late Bob Barker and assumes the role of game-show host rather than Parliament official. &#8220;We&#8217;re moving onto the seven-minute question round,&#8221; he says with a variety of inflections after the witnesses speak. &#8220;Round five!&#8221; he bellows, after cutting off an MP over the time-limit. &#8220;Everyone wants to get out for the long weekend.&#8221; When he calls Ms. Duncan to speak, the two MP&#8217;s with the same last name look perplexingly  at each other. &#8220;That&#8217;s confusing,&#8221; says our host. &#8220;It&#8217;s like April Fool&#8217;s or something.&#8221; Cue symbol. When no one else wants to speak after only half the meeting time is up, he says happily &#8220;All the rounds, just like that. I entertain a motion to adjourn. Adjourned!! And weeeee&#8217;re outta here!&#8221;</p>
<p>Nothing like a little humour to make a bullshit meeting easier to swallow. And for that, I thank you Mr. Clerk.</p>
